Your message dated Mon, 01 Aug 2016 10:19:38 +0000
with message-id <[email protected]>
and subject line Bug#806020: fixed in ecj 3.11.0-2
has caused the Debian Bug report #806020,
regarding ecj: FTBFS when built with dpkg-buildpackage -A (No such file or 
directory)
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
806020: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=806020
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: src:ecj
Version: 3.10.1-2
User: [email protected]
Usertags: binary-indep
Severity: important

Dear maintainer:

I tried to build this package with "dpkg-buildpackage -A"
(i.e. only architecture-independent packages), and it failed:

--------------------------------------------------------------------------------
[...]
 fakeroot debian/rules binary-indep
ls: cannot access /usr/bin/gcj: No such file or directory
test -x debian/rules
dh_testroot
dh_prep 
dh_installdirs -A 
mkdir -p "."
Adding cdbs dependencies to debian/libecj-java.substvars
dh_installdirs -plibecj-java 
mh_installpoms -plibecj-java
mh_installjar -plibecj-java -l debian/poms/ecj.pom build/dist/eclipse-ecj.jar \
        --usj-name=eclipse-ecj
Cannot find the jar to install: build/dist/eclipse-ecj.jar
debian/rules:183: recipe for target 'install/libecj-java' failed
make: *** [install/libecj-java] Error 2
dpkg-buildpackage: error: fakeroot debian/rules binary-indep gave error exit 
status 2
--------------------------------------------------------------------------------

Sorry not to have a fix, as I am reporting many bugs similar to
this one, but I can give some general hints:

* If all the arch-independent packages are dummy transitional packages
released with jessie, the easy fix is to drop them now.
 
* If not, debian/rules should be modified so that the binary-indep
target works in all cases, even when binary-arch is not used (this is
what the "Architecture: all" autobuilder does). For that:
    
* If you are using debhelper, you might want to use options -a and -i
for dh_* commands so that they do not act on packages they do not
have to act.

* Also, if you are using dh, the (independently) optional targets
override_dh_foo-arch and override_dh_foo-indep (for several values
of "foo") may be useful to write a debian/rules which behaves exactly
as desired.


After checking that both "dpkg-buildpackage -A" and "dpkg-buildpackage -B"
work properly, this package will be suitable to be uploaded in
source-only form if you wish (you might want to try it).

Thanks.

--- End Message ---
--- Begin Message ---
Source: ecj
Source-Version: 3.11.0-2

We believe that the bug you reported is fixed in the latest version of
ecj,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Emmanuel Bourg <[email protected]> (supplier of updated ecj package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Format: 1.8
Date: Mon, 01 Aug 2016 10:03:21 +0200
Source: ecj
Binary: ecj libecj-java libecj-java-gcj ecj1 ecj-gcj
Architecture: source
Version: 3.11.0-2
Distribution: unstable
Urgency: medium
Maintainer: Debian Java Maintainers 
<[email protected]>
Changed-By: Emmanuel Bourg <[email protected]>
Description:
 ecj        - standalone version of the Eclipse Java compiler
 ecj-gcj    - standalone version of the Eclipse Java compiler (native version)
 ecj1       - java byte code compiler used by gcj
 libecj-java - Eclipse Java compiler (library)
 libecj-java-gcj - Eclipse Java compiler (native library)
Closes: 806020
Changes:
 ecj (3.11.0-2) unstable; urgency=medium
 .
   * Team upload.
   * Build with the DH sequencer instead of CDBS (Closes: #806020)
   * Fixed a sporadic NullPointerException in ReadManager during the build
   * Converted debian/copyright to the Copyright Format 1.0
   * Updated the version of the Maven pom
   * debian/rules: Let DH install the .lintian-overrides files
Checksums-Sha1:
 b6a7d57573b144b3982c9c8887831e4b23f58912 2240 ecj_3.11.0-2.dsc
 c3188769799af29ef018829489011e61168d6c67 30852 ecj_3.11.0-2.debian.tar.xz
Checksums-Sha256:
 c27aceca778c3019a4e5a0dc8b0eb1c96b0940c5a805ce921ae404249e157fe2 2240 
ecj_3.11.0-2.dsc
 3edfe82497e364ad54b25b4f18e9f496219a4663a12e205e9c7f2591ab403e60 30852 
ecj_3.11.0-2.debian.tar.xz
Files:
 b3fd6c963f6b2f02f2ac6b31962d7475 2240 java optional ecj_3.11.0-2.dsc
 599cc1ca31aeca119fc8a19cc2828f14 30852 java optional ecj_3.11.0-2.debian.tar.xz

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2

iQIcBAEBCAAGBQJXnwKoAAoJEPUTxBnkudCsk1sQAL6v86FN/oJAw2xC8k5xBVBg
AnFOH91/4scSdpjH7PdqYgHXGIn5A8ZZgnwjD/sCD0CdoOX1oqxKM6FuZUyaj5x4
KpPsc8YTMLFbeSDRfqCxMyTePC9SQ8KGO5NPGPQ4EfV9uAWVhIMzYqOj4vpLmV+U
9NXP/xkPTbEpYwYfn8m2ey8bU0ttv514dxhT3sdW5HqniVVv3OK9HK1ITeIHLKPs
HVXQkwMJcFaIBkTnTmQPmRAR8K8jseL6l3pJsR4pJKElUKtqMhHen7Nd/6GHGmng
FFmMSXnzXyxtXIWgCTmdCccfFffolzCg4ou4y9po97SOBiWhNvUMihoHVwvm3tVq
Yxke7O486ELzOruA2Bwa5zdde7WEi14LSMixTdeB93WIR9ZoLM/QZ6/rk0GM+Esm
AWRiYsqxuHjr9QpLbTkoMRFIdYdgFGvdWfDZcx8i2L1K+y47tWK4Gdjw7qteH1Yo
YIvvrQdTjzTT5ytSZgBdJ8H6m8GW/5Ja4dwzNgFgsLAONaiFZyqsG8pCOnXnSmqI
CfK0t7mR2Xx1cS63y+LYQdxk7u0mJfXxUNQ5nkLWBthMCdaUaSFRYEGFoP+tj3+J
jc+r+ArA1jmbmX+ms0fw6Uu3d1pjPyaKHlw3pbzvgX0P9zGMqoDaeBhuAslACqQn
egf5FXWX/PnXdadtGvl/
=M5+c
-----END PGP SIGNATURE-----

--- End Message ---

Reply via email to